
All the fun of the fair comes to Stalybridge's Cheetham Park this Sunday when the annual Stalybridge Spring Show arrives.
Organising Secretary Ian Cochrane says the Festival Committee, which organise the event each year, have once again arranged a bumper-filled day of activities for all the family.
The Spring Show opens at 11am and will include live entertainment from 12 noon.
This will include a large family fun fair, hot food stalls and a large number of trader and community stalls.
Maypole dancing will take centre stage again in the Performance Arena in the park, with members of the Sarah England School of Dance performing several choreographed dances in their spectacular outfits.
For animal lovers there will be the return of the ever popular Fun Dog Show starting at 1.45pm. Anyone who would like to enter their dogs need only go along and register on the day. The entry fee is £2 per category. The categories will be:
· Dog with the Loveliest Eyes,
· Dog with the Waggiest Tail,
· The Cutest Puppy,
· Best Presented Dog,
· Best Rescue Dog.
The winner of each category will also be competing for the title of Best Dog in Show. There will also be Dog Agility demonstrations throughout the day in its own performance area. Young members of Perform With Hart will be showcasing their talents to bring the curtain down on the festivities.
Ian added: “There will be lots of activities for all the family to have a great day out in the park and help us raise extra funds towards this year’s Stalybridge Carnival.”
The carnival itself takes place on June 22.
